SEAH.U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2020 in Review

56 of the 5,651 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Sports Entertainment Acquisition Corp. Units, each consisting of one share of Class A Common Stock, (SEAH.U) for Q4 2020, worth a combined $193M.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 56 funds opened new SEAH.U posit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 56 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Glazer Capital LLC, opening a new position worth an estimated $16.3M.
